London Transport


Transport for London is a local government body that is in charge of the transport system throughout the City of London. Its role is to implement and manage the transport strategy across London. Transport for London has developed an electronic journey planner which is available on the web and some payphones throughout London. This is a method for planning your transportation means which can make things a lot easier and more convenient.

Most of the transport modes in London have their own charging and ticketing areas. Buses and trams, however, share a common fare and ticketing area, and the DLR and the Underground share another. These mode-specific areas have a Travelcard system that they use which provides zonal tickets and validity periods from one day to one year. These are accepted on the DLR, buses, railways, trams, the Underground and even some river services. The Oyster card is a new smart card system which is used to pay individual fares or to carry various Travelcards and other passes. The person simply touches the card to the yellow card reader at the ticket gate and signals the gate to open. London transportation has truly become state of the art!
